在Ubuntu上进行文件系统性能测试,可以使用多种工具和方法。以下是一些常用的工具和步骤:
sudo apt-get install fio
fio --name=testfile --directory=/home/ehigh/test_dir --size=1G --rw=randwrite --bs=4k --ioengine=libaio --iodepth=16 --numjobs=1 --runtime=30 --time_based --end_fsync=1
这条命令会在指定目录下创建一个1GB的测试文件,并使用随机写入模式进行测试。
sudo apt-get install sysbench
sysbench cpu --threads 4 --time 60 run
这条命令会在4个线程上运行CPU性能测试,持续时间为60秒。
sudo apt-get install bonnie++
bonnie -d /dev/sda1 -r 1024 -c 100
这条命令会对/dev/sda1磁盘进行I/O性能测试,使用1024字节的数据块大小和100个并发连接。
在进行性能测试时,请注意以下事项:
通过上述工具和步骤,可以对Ubuntu文件系统进行全面的性能测试,从而了解其在不同场景下的表现,并根据测试结果进行相应的优化和调整。